Question
Write scientific reason.
Magnetic separation method is used to separate the magnetic ingredients in the ores.
Advertisements
Solution
- The magnetic separation process is based on the differences in magnetic properties of the ore components.
- When the powdered ore is dropped over the moving belt near nonmagnetic roller, the nonmagnetic particles are carried further along with belt and fall in the collector vessel placed away from magnetic roller. At the same time, the magnetic portion of the ore is attracted by the magnetic roller and falls in the collector vessel near the magnetic roller.
Thus, magnetic separation method is used to separate the magnetic ingredients in the ores.
